With the Tour de France in full swing, we’ve recently seen a bunch of Nike’s classic models get a LIVESTRONG makeover, and now one of Nike’s most popular newer models has joined the collection. You may have already seen the LIVESTRONG Zoom Soldier III, and in keeping with the friendly LeBron/Kobe rivalry, it would only be right if Kobe’s shoe joined the cause as well. The LIVESTRONG Zoom Kobe IV sports a solid yellow color scheme from top to bottom with the only additional accents coming by way of the black LIVESTRONG logo and the lace tips. These are not expected to be released for retail, but maybe Nike will re-consider if they get some overwhelming feedback. Considering the cause behind them, it seems like these would be another strong release to build funds and awareness for the foundation, so we’ll keep you posted if anything changes. Via Kenlu.
